We actually made this little treat on Sunday as well ( the oven was already hot and on overload...so why not)

We took Rhodes Dinner rolls frozen and placed them in a bundt pan

I mixed 3/4 cups of melted butter
1/2 cup of brown sugar
1/4 cup of sugar
1/3 can of pumkin pie filling
and a sprinkle of cinnamon
Once this was all mixed together like syrup we poured it over the rolls...and then let them it sit in the fridge all day. We took it out about an hour before we baked it to let it rise. Then baked at 350 for about 15 minutes....they were yummy flavored sticky buns....and a dear friend Erin McRae shared some yummy frosting with me.,...for dipping in and this was YUM! So I was thinking if you could turn the bundt pan over and get them out as one big beautiful ring...then spread the yummy butter cream frosting over the top it would be a great big pumpkin cinnamon roll for thanksgiving breakfast!
